1 .
The act of interlining .
[
1913 Webster ]
2 .
That which is interlined ;
a passage ,
word ,
or line inserted between lines already written or printed .

INTERLINEATION ,
contracts ,
evidence .
Writing between two lines .
2 .
Interlineations are made either before or after the execution of an instrument .
Those made before should be noted previously to its execution ;
those made after are made either by the party in whose favor they are ,
or by strangers .
3 .
When made by the party himself ,
whether the interlineation be material or immaterial ,
they render the deed void ;
1 Gall .
Rep .
71 ;
unless made with the consent of the opposite party .
Vide 11 Co .
27 a :
9 Mass .
Rep .
307 ;
15 Johns .
R .
293 ;
1 Dall .
R .
57 ;
1 Halst .
R .
215 ;
but see 1 Pet .
C .
C .
R .
364 ;
5 Har . &
John ;
41 ;
2 L .
R .
290 ;
2 Ch .
R .
410 ;
4 Bing .
R .
123 ;
Fitzg .
207 ,
223 ;
Cov .
on Conv .
Ev .
22 ;
2 Barr .
191 .
4 .
When the interlineation is made by a stranger ,
if it be immaterial ,
it will not vitiate the instrument ,
but if it be material ,
it will in general avoid it .
Vide Cruise ,
Dig .
tit .
32 ,
c .
26 ,
s .
8 ;
Com .
Dig .
Fait ,
F 1 .
5 .
The ancient rule ,
which is still said to be in force ,
is ,
that an alteration shall be presumed to have been made before the execution of the instrument .
Vin .
Ab .
Evidence ,
Q ,
a 2 ;
Id .
Faits ,
U ;
1 Swift '
s Syst .
310 ;
6 Wheat .
R .
481 ;
1 Halst .
215 .
But other cases hold the presumption to be that a material interlineation was made after the execution of an instrument ,
unless the contrary be proved .
1 Dall .
67 .
This doctrine corresponds nearly with the rules of the canon law on this subject .
The canonists have examined it with care .
Vide 18 Pick .
R .
172 ;
Toull .
Dr .
Civ .
Fr .
liv .
3 ,
t .
3 ,
c .
4 ,
n .
115 ,
and article Erasure .
